I think you will find that the WZR share price is "following" the strong updates from two companies that are in the same / similar sectors (MME & PLT)
PLT now has a market cap of $139m, and MME now has a market cap of $116m (compared to just $45m market cap for WZR) - whereas from memory a year or two ago they used to have fairly similar market caps
It sounds like trading conditions are improving for these micro cap lenders - with:
Strong demand (particularly in the car finance area) - so originations / loan book sizes are back "on the up".
Getting better rates from their lenders (which helps margins), and within these new deals being able to include the cost of the sales commission in the upfront loan (which improves cash flows).
Decent NIM's - by increasing the interest rates on all new loans at the same time as achieving better interest rates from their lenders
Late or bad debts not increasing much (or even decreasing).
